Working Group,

 

This begins a second round of Working Group Last Call on the RFC 9127-bis

work. 

 

As a reminder, this is primarily to address making the YANG grouping for

client-cfg-parms have its timers made conditional on a feature supporting

them.  This avoids implementors of importing models from needing to

deviate those leaves out of existence if their implementation doesn't

support them.

 

The prior round of comments was mostly driven by what method we would

deliver the necessary changes.  The intent to simply re-issue the prior

version of the RFC was primarily complicated by the presence of the

iana-bfd-types module originally published in RFC 9127.  We don't get to

publish that again.

 

The YANG doctors were consulted about the proposed next version that is up

for your review.  The primary feedback was that while it is possible to do

much less work by publishing only the changed modules, that it's

procedurally okay for us to do this republish of the content.

 

Please let us know if you think this document is ready for publication.

Abstract:

   This document defines a YANG data model that can be used to configure

   and manage Bidirectional Forwarding Detection (BFD).

 

   The YANG modules in this document conform to the Network Management

   Datastore Architecture (NMDA) (RFC 8342).  This document updates YANG

   Data Model for Bidirectional Forwarding Detection (BFD) (RFC 9127).
